《.NET分布式系统开发工程师简历模板》
【个人信息】
姓名:张明轩
性别:男
年龄:32岁
学历:计算机科学与技术硕士
毕业院校:清华大学(2012-2015)
联系方式:138****1234 | zhangmx@email.com
GitHub:github.com/zhangmx-dotnet
求职意向:.NET分布式系统开发工程师(高级/资深)
期望薪资:25K-35K/月 | 期望城市:北京/上海/深圳
【核心技能】
1. 分布式系统架构设计
- 精通微服务架构(Service Fabric/Kubernetes)
- 熟练设计高可用、高并发分布式系统(日均百万级请求)
- 掌握分布式事务解决方案(Saga模式/TCC模式)
2. .NET技术栈深度应用
- .NET Core 3.1/5.0/6.0开发经验(5年+)
- 精通ASP.NET Core Web API/MVC开发
- 熟练运用Entity Framework Core/Dapper进行数据访问
3. 云原生与DevOps实践
- Azure云平台认证工程师(AZ-305)
- 熟练构建CI/CD流水线(Azure DevOps/Jenkins)
- 容器化部署经验(Docker/Kubernetes)
4. 性能优化与监控
- 精通APM工具(Application Insights/Prometheus)
- 数据库性能调优(SQL Server/PostgreSQL)
- 缓存策略设计(Redis/MemoryCache)
【工作经历】
2018.07-至今 | 某金融科技公司 | 高级.NET开发工程师
- 主导设计并实现分布式支付清算系统(日均处理200万笔交易)
* 采用Service Fabric微服务架构,实现99.99%可用性
* 开发分布式事务协调服务,降低数据不一致率至0.001%
* 优化系统响应时间,P99延迟从800ms降至150ms
- 构建云原生监控体系
* 集成Application Insights实现全链路追踪
* 开发自定义指标监控面板,问题定位效率提升60%
- 推动DevOps转型
* 搭建Azure DevOps流水线,部署频率从每周1次提升至每日多次
* 实现基础设施即代码(IaC),环境准备时间缩短80%
2015.09-2018.06 | 某互联网医疗平台 | .NET开发工程师
- 参与设计分布式电子病历系统(覆盖全国500+医院)
* 使用.NET Core重构遗留系统,QPS提升300%
* 实现基于RabbitMQ的异步消息处理,系统吞吐量提升5倍
- 开发医生排班算法服务
* 采用遗传算法优化排班逻辑,医生满意度提升25%
* 构建分布式缓存层,响应时间从3s降至200ms
- 建立自动化测试体系
* 编写xUnit单元测试(覆盖率85%+)
* 搭建SpecFlow集成测试环境,回归测试效率提升70%
【技术项目】
1. 分布式订单系统(2022)
- 技术栈:.NET 6/Kubernetes/Redis/MongoDB
- 架构设计:
* 采用CQRS模式分离读写负载
* 实现基于事件溯源的最终一致性
- 成果:
* 支持每秒1000+订单创建
* 数据库写入延迟稳定在50ms以内
2. 实时风控引擎(2021)
- 技术栈:SignalR/.NET Core/Azure Functions
- 关键实现:
* 开发WebSocket长连接服务,支持10万+并发
* 实现规则引擎动态加载,规则更新无需重启
- 业务价值:
* 风险识别时效从分钟级提升至秒级
* 误报率降低40%
3. 跨平台移动中台(2020)
- 技术栈:Xamarin/.NET Standard/Azure API Management
- 创新点:
* 开发共享业务组件库,iOS/Android复用率达90%
* 实现灰度发布机制,新功能上线风险可控
- 数据表现:
* 开发效率提升50%
* App崩溃率下降至0.02%
【开源贡献】
1. DotNetDistributed(GitHub星标800+)
- 开发分布式锁组件(基于Redis/Zookeeper)
- 实现一致性哈希负载均衡算法
- 被30+企业项目采用
2. ServiceFabric.Helpers
- 封装Service Fabric状态管理最佳实践
- 提供Actor模型调试工具
- NuGet下载量超过15万次
【教育背景】
2012.09-2015.06 | 清华大学 | 计算机科学与技术 | 硕士
- GPA:3.8/4.0
- 研究方向:分布式系统一致性协议
- 毕业论文:《基于Paxos的分布式事务协调机制研究》
2008.09-2012.06 | 北京邮电大学 | 软件工程 | 学士
- 校级优秀毕业生
- ACM-ICPC亚洲区域赛银奖
【专业认证】
- Microsoft Certified: Azure Solutions Architect Expert(2022)
- AWS Certified Developer - Associate(2021)
- 全国计算机技术与软件专业技术资格(高级)
【技术博客】
- 个人技术博客(zhangmx.tech)累计访问量50万+
- 热门文章:
* 《.NET Core微服务实战:从单体到分布式》
* 《Service Fabric状态管理深度解析》
* 《分布式缓存设计十大原则》
【自我评价】
1. 技术深度与广度兼具的分布式系统专家,拥有5年+.NET Core开发经验,主导过3个百万级用户系统架构设计
2. 擅长将理论算法转化为工程实践,在分布式事务、一致性协议等领域有深入研究和落地经验
3. 追求技术卓越性,主导的开源项目获得社区广泛认可,技术博客影响数千开发者
4. 具备优秀的系统优化能力,曾将核心服务响应时间从秒级优化至毫秒级,QPS提升10倍以上
5. 良好的团队协作能力,在跨部门项目中多次担任技术负责人,推动方案落地
关键词:.NET分布式系统开发工程师、微服务架构、Service Fabric、Kubernetes、.NET Core、分布式事务、云原生、性能优化、Redis、SQL Server、DevOps、CI/CD、Azure、Docker、高并发设计
简介:本文是一份针对.NET分布式系统开发工程师的高级简历模板,涵盖从基础信息到专业认证的全维度内容。突出展示了候选人在分布式架构设计、.NET技术栈应用、云原生实践等方面的核心能力,通过具体项目数据量化技术价值,同时包含开源贡献和技术影响力证明,适合有3-5年经验的资深工程师求职使用。